Wart Hogfolk

Ability Score Increase +2 Con, +1 Dex
Size Medium
Speed 25ft

Fondly nicknamed "Warties" by their cousins, Warts resembling squat humanoid warthogs. They are the outdoorsmen and hunters of their Sounders, often exploring the grasslands and forests near their community, sometimes going for weeks before finally returning to their Sounder, often bearing news and information from distant parts of the world.   Age. Hogfolk mature at the same rate as humans, yet live much longer, often two or three centuries.   Alignment. Possessed of a kind and generous nature, hogfolk are often neutral good, taking care of those in need, yet never truly taking sides in most conflicts, choosing to remain uninvolved until absolutely necessary.   Size. Hogfolk range from 5 to 6 feet in height, and are very heavy weighing an average of 200 to 350 pounds. Your size is Medium.   Speed. Your base walking speed is 25 feet.   Herdsmen. You are proficient with the Animal Handling skill.   Truffle Hunter. You have advantage on Wisdom (Perception) checks that involve your sense of smell.   Former Ranker. You are proficient with the light crossbow, heavy crossbow, and hand crossbow.   Thick Fat. You have resistance against poison damage, and have advantage on saving throws against poisoned.   Fleet of Feet. You base speed increases to 35 feet when outdoors.   Outdoorsmen. You gain proficiency with the Survival skill.

Languages. You can speak, read, and write in Common (Trade), Common (Mongrel), and Animal Speech.
